dc.description.abstractDiare merupakan masalah kesehatan utama di Indonesia dengan angka kesakitan serta kematian yang masih tinggi. Pengobatan diare dapat diobati menggunakan bahan alami, salah satunya adalah tanaman jambu mete. Jambu mete merupakan tanaman yang tumbuh di Indonesia dan memiliki berbagai manfaat terutama dalam bidang kesehatan. Daun jambu mete (Anacardium occidentale L.) secara empiris telah digunakan oleh masyarakat sebagai obat diare. Penelitian ilmiah terkait infusa daun jambu mete sebagai antidiare belum diketahui. Penelitian ini bertujuan untuk menguji efektivitas infusa daun jambu mete sebagai obat antidiare dan kandungan senyawa metabolit sekunder dalam daun jambu mete. Penelitian ini menggunakan 30 ekor mencit sebagai hewan coba yang dibagi menjadi 5 kelompok. Kelompok perlakuan terdiri atas kontrol negatif (Tween 80 1%), kelompok kontrol positif (loperamid HCl), dan 3 kelompok infusa daun jambu mete konsentrasi bertingkat 25%, 50%, dan 100%. Variabel yang diamati dalam metode proteksi intestinal adalah frekuensi buang air besar, konsistensi tinja, onset, durasi, dan waktu persembuhan diare. Hasil pengujian fitokimia infusa daun jambu mete menunjukkan adanya alkaloid, flavonoid, steroid, terpenoid, saponin, dan tanin. Hasil penelitian dari metode proteksi intestinal menunjukkan efek antidiare pada semua konsentrasi infusa daun jambu mete. Konsentrasi terbaik sebagai antidiare ditunjukkan oleh infusa dengan konsentrasi 100%.
dc.description.abstractDiarrheal diseases are a major health problem in Indonesia with high morbidity and mortality rates. Cashew is a plant that grows in Indonesia and has various benefits, especially in the health sector. According to experience cashew leaves (Anacardium occidentale L.) are used by the population as a medicine against diarrhea. There is no scientific research on cashew leaf infusa as an antidiarrheal. The aim of this study isto determine the efficacy of cashew leaf infusa as an antidiarrheal and the content of secondary metabolites in cashew leaves. For this study, 30 mice were used as experimental animals, which were divided into 5 groups. The treatment groups consisted of negative control (Tween 80 1%), a positive control group (loperamid HCl), and 3 groups of cashew leaf infusa at graded concentrations of 25%, 50%, and 100%. The variables observed in the intestinal protection method were frequency of defecation, stool consistency, onset, duration, and recovery time of diarrhea. The results of the phytochemical investigation of cashew leaf infusa showed the presence of alkaloids, flavonoids, steroids, terpenoids, saponins, and tannins. The results of the intestinal protection method showed antidiarrheal effects at all concentrations of cashew leaf infusa. Infusa showed the best antidiarrheal effect at a concentration of 100%.
